    I am a strength coach for Collegiate Women's Rugby and Netball. There's is a point there re the "sexism". We have a small flimsy gym with limited equipment. Then men don't train there - they get the provincial rufby team's gym. Women are also more likely to skip gym sessions due to tests or classes. They don't get contracts or scholarships. So they have nothing to fall back in, thus prioritizing their academics. Men's rugby team get contracts and scholarships. So they have to attend their strength sessions.
